HUXLEY, ALDOUS Eyeless in Gaza.
London: Chatto & Windus, 1936. First trade edition. Publisher's cloth in original dust jacket. [620 pp.] Chips to head of spine and corners, small rectangular loss to upper panel edge, spine text a bit darkened, minor stain to upper flap from red upper edge.
Huxley's first publication following Brave New World, his first largely autobiographical pacifist novel.
